20110206473 | MET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ING LOW DISTORTION CARBURIZED GEARS - A system and method for manufacturing an internal gear is provided. A carrier is used to transport a gear blank having a first predefined pitch diameter to face width ratio. A forming tool is used for forming a plurality of teeth on the gear blank and provides other gear and spline forming operations. A furnace heats the gear having the plurality of teeth formed thereon to a predefined temperature for a predefined length of time to form a carburized gear. Finally, a cutting tool is provided to cut the gear at predefined location along its face to form at least two separate gears each having a second and third pitch diameter to face width ratios. | 08-25-2011 |

20130223945 | ROTATION PROCESSING MACHINE - A rotation processing machine includes a rotating device supporting a cylindrical workpiece via a rotation support jig; a processing device on which a cutting tool is mounted; and a turning loader that has grippers arranged about a turning central axis and that turns so that the grippers sequentially face the rotating device. The grippers are configured to individually move up and down, and a height position of each gripper is settable to a first height position where the gripper delivers and receives the cylindrical workpiece to and from the rotating device, and a second height position where the gripper delivers and receives the rotation support jig to and from the rotating device. The turning loader turns each of the grippers between an external delivery/reception position where the gripper faces an external transfer stand and an internal delivery/reception position where the gripper faces the rotating device, and is configured to set the gripper to the first or second height position at one of the external delivery/reception position and the internal delivery/reception position, and to turn the gripper to the other delivery/reception position while holding the gripper at the set height position. | 08-29-2013 |
20140341668 | METHOD FOR TOOTH-MACHINING WORKPIECES - The present disclosure relates to a method for tooth-machining workpieces on a gear cutting machine, wherein the gear cutting machine includes at least one main machining station and at least one secondary station with at least two workpiece spindles. The two workpiece spindles are alternately traversed into the working region of the main machining station and the secondary station. The method further includes a fine toothing step, in which a workpiece arranged at one of the workpiece spindles is subjected to fine toothing at a main machining station, and a secondary machining step, in which a workpiece arranged at one of the workpiece spindles is subjected to secondary machining at a secondary station by material removal and/or material forming. | 11-20-2014 |
